Your message dated Sun, 08 Jan 2023 12:42:36 +0000
with message-id <[email protected]>
and subject line Bug#1028145: fixed in praat 6.3.03-2
has caused the Debian Bug report #1028145,
regarding praat FTCBFS: passes invalid library search path
to be marked as done.
This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.
(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)
--
1028145: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1028145
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Source: praat
Version: 6.3.03-1
Tags: patch upstream
User: [email protected]
Usertags: ftcbfs
praat fails to cross build for armel and armhf, because it passes an
invalid library search path. The upstream makefile hard codes -L
/usr/lib/x86_64-linux-gnu. This is normally not a problem, because it
either is a correct location or it is absent. In a cross build however,
it exists and contains incompatible object files. This location is never
useful to specify ever. On Debian-based systems, this location is always
part of the search path of the compiler and there is no need to specify
it. On non-Debian systems, this location never exists. It should be
dropped and once doing so, praat cross builds.
Helmut
--- praat-6.3.03.orig/makefiles/makefile.defs.linux.pulse
+++ praat-6.3.03/makefiles/makefile.defs.linux.pulse
@@ -18,7 +18,7 @@
EXECUTABLE = praat
-LIBS = `$(PKG_CONFIG) --libs gtk+-3.0` -no-pie -lm -lpulse -lasound -lpthread -L /usr/lib/x86_64-linux-gnu
+LIBS = `$(PKG_CONFIG) --libs gtk+-3.0` -no-pie -lm -lpulse -lasound -lpthread
AR = ar
RANLIB = ls
--- End Message ---
--- Begin Message ---
Source: praat
Source-Version: 6.3.03-2
Done: Rafael Laboissière <[email protected]>
We believe that the bug you reported is fixed in the latest version of
praat, which is due to be installed in the Debian FTP archive.
A summary of the changes between this version and the previous one is
attached.
Thank you for reporting the bug, which will now be closed. If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.
Debian distribution maintenance software
pp.
Rafael Laboissière <[email protected]> (supplier of updated praat package)
(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])
-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A256
Format: 1.8
Date: Sun, 08 Jan 2023 06:35:12 -0300
Source: praat
Architecture: source
Version: 6.3.03-2
Distribution: unstable
Urgency: medium
Maintainer: Debian Med Packaging Team
<[email protected]>
Changed-By: Rafael Laboissière <[email protected]>
Closes: 1028145
Changes:
praat (6.3.03-2) unstable; urgency=medium
.
* d/p/cross-build.patch: Improve patch.
Thanks to Helmut Grohne <[email protected]> (Closes: #1028145)
* d/copyright: Update Copyright years for debian/* files
* d/control: Bump Standards-Version to 4.6.2 (no changes needed)
Checksums-Sha1:
9d6b06e40c1e341f2da68d98ca425a581a3a5f62 2191 praat_6.3.03-2.dsc
197bff51fb16debb5ea39ab1079c0d7056653843 73248 praat_6.3.03-2.debian.tar.xz
Checksums-Sha256:
b0f734b39dd36a06f513505304a6dea61c4ed259322fa9fc8a14b4f7bb6b16b3 2191
praat_6.3.03-2.dsc
56fb45d70fede814bb5b3c97d65f9cf01d323394cb97466d46e3141116b8ba61 73248
praat_6.3.03-2.debian.tar.xz
Files:
663d762c9ddf6f8d857787a95c7df79c 2191 science optional praat_6.3.03-2.dsc
f9b630113c567e16d72e19ad1ac25bf0 73248 science optional
praat_6.3.03-2.debian.tar.xz
-----BEGIN PGP SIGNATURE-----
iQJGBAEBCAAwFiEEP0ZDkUmP6HS9tdmPISSqGYN4XJAFAmO6rs8SHHJhZmFlbEBk
ZWJpYW4ub3JnAAoJECEkqhmDeFyQ/msQAIgjGC0OPDOCcqFYbtcKSJ/7z5BVanmk
cRKd9HJCbKA4GaXMl2v7RHgj+G/98z8r7+Us8Ty5VRVrFCzyGQGBn5dgdKkaBAQz
+QDVLbAlAAN2x4Zw3XCPEsxG2SZy7pvSbDxpM9XOjy/Ud28zSzYZvVSEkYN9PxVv
3/Y/mMVCSsRUzvv8uIBfmS/wVsEieUZ1NrVchmkcoSWdvcfbg0kXII6uyyO1zYpB
wCqWNw2BMnG6h27fej5vFoGSJ1BWNF0KihjqKVCfoJ5Z4Eyum3krhsJ86NIT3jOO
1VTXZsl5ZknnZcYNhMB4VhVIKb95CXiXkmW/9tg5wJdeVZ0zqEOv8ZTV8kBESjSK
AAEFzH/OxU/t+vnXaLbqIgdRDY3ukOYeQfEpsRsIkrfSbYo6lkszgyrk+XIsRIUL
OUfThOf9ZYvEoveAJxNlDUMfvCZAumDCVJlDRCaA1IsQgqTZuS3nOtFM+15OO84A
EfCq0CReHh5Uq/51LgZ1RIgw76sa0VDtPBEJn985xg01sqNbm48a6rlegt9mgCzY
+gVoDNKBJRqW/nhel1fzAfH+8L95Hy5JCYUkCvp0eECh1fTay8nTwn5pwOOaD6K1
wN62EOwv5CHvl8As0GbpZfL5vxZkDXgy6twNTu7792ml26rNhXZAKq6KUi0ZaAz5
M8VGtOrH9wHu
=zP/f
-----END PGP SIGNATURE-----
--- End Message ---